To return the seatback to its original position, raise the seatback until it locks into place.
Window-side belt guide
For models with window-side belt guides, after drawing out the seatbelt, pass it through the belt guide as follows: First, insert one edge of the belt into the open gap in the belt guide, and then slide the rest of the belt in so that the whole belt fits inside.
For models without window-side belt guides, make sure that the unlocking marker on the lock release knob is no longer visible.
WARNING
. For models with window-side belt guides, when you return the seatback to its original position, shake it slightly to confirm that
it is securely in place. If it is not securely fixed in place, it may suddenly fold down in the event of sudden braking, or objects may move out from the cargo area. Both could cause serious injury or death.
. For models without window-side belt guides, when you return the seatback to its original position, check that the unlocking marker on the lock release knob is not visible. Also, shake the seatback slightly to confirm that it is securely fixed in place. If the seatback is not securely fixed in place, the seatback may suddenly fold down in the event of sudden braking, or objects may move out from the cargo area, which could cause serious injury or death.
